The routine
Three steps. Under a minute.
It only works if it is easy enough to actually do on a bad day. So it is three steps, and the last one is optional.
Spritz and pat dry
Alcohol-free witch hazel lifts sweat and oil, so the salve meets skin rather than the day you have had.
Warm it, press it in
Scoop a little and rub it between your fingers until it melts. Go generous over an active flare, thin everywhere else.
Morning and night
For a major flare, cover with gauze so it stays on overnight. Most people end up keeping a jar in more than one place.
The whole list
Four ingredients. That is it.
No steroids, no parabens, no petrolatum, no fillers. If you cannot pronounce it, it is not in the jar.
Egg yolk extract
The heart of the family formula. Lipid-rich, and carrying vitamins A, D, B and E.
Propolis
Bee-made resin with over 300 flavonoids, long used to soothe irritated skin.
Raw beeswax
Contains vitamin A, and seals the salve in so it keeps working where you put it.
Lavender essential oil
Rich in linalool and linalyl acetate. Calming — and left out entirely of the Essential Oil Free jar.
Made in Canada in small batches. NPN #80142483. Never tested on animals.

It varies a lot from person to person. Most of the messages we get talk about the first few days, but plenty of people describe it as something that takes consistency over a couple of weeks. Use it morning and night while a flare is active, and give it the full 28 days before you decide.
No. There is no hydrocortisone or any other steroid, no benzoyl peroxide, no parabens and no petrolatum. The original formula is egg yolk extract, propolis, raw beeswax and lavender essential oil.
People use it on the face regularly, and Essential Oil Free is the one we would point you to for the most sensitive skin, including nappy-area irritation. As with anything new, patch test a small area first, and check with your doctor or midwife if you are pregnant, nursing or treating an infant.
It is an oil-and-beeswax base, so a thick layer can mark fabric. For an active flare, cover it with gauze — that keeps it on the skin and off your shirt. For everyday use, a thin layer absorbs fine.
